Discover the Best Plants for Indoors to Transform Your Space


Choosing the right plants for your home depends on factors like light availability, maintenance level, and the look you want to achieve. Here are some popular and easy-to-care-for options that thrive indoors:


  • Snake Plant (Sansevieria): Known for its upright, sword-like leaves, the snake plant is nearly indestructible. It tolerates low light and infrequent watering, making it perfect for beginners.

  • Spider Plant (Chlorophytum comosum): This plant has arching leaves with white stripes and produces small "baby" plants. It thrives in bright, indirect light and is excellent for hanging baskets.

  • Pothos (Epipremnum aureum): A trailing vine with heart-shaped leaves, pothos is very adaptable and can grow in low light. It’s great for shelves or hanging pots.

  • Peace Lily (Spathiphyllum): With its glossy leaves and white flowers, the peace lily adds elegance to any room. It prefers medium to low light and needs regular watering.

  • ZZ Plant (Zamioculcas zamiifolia): This plant has waxy, dark green leaves and can survive in low light and drought conditions. It’s a stylish choice for offices or living rooms.


These plants not only brighten your home visually but also require minimal effort to maintain, making them ideal for busy lifestyles.

How to Care for the Best Plants for Indoors


Proper care is essential to keep your plants healthy and vibrant. Here are some practical tips to help you maintain your indoor garden:


  1. Light Requirements: Most indoor plants prefer bright, indirect light. Avoid placing them in direct sunlight unless they are sun-loving species like succulents.

  2. Watering: Overwatering is a common mistake. Check the soil moisture before watering. Most plants prefer the soil to dry out slightly between waterings.

  3. Humidity: Many indoor plants thrive in moderate humidity. You can increase humidity by misting the leaves or placing a water tray nearby.

  4. Soil and Fertilizer: Use well-draining potting soil. Feed your plants with a balanced, water-soluble fertilizer every 4-6 weeks during the growing season.

  5. Pruning and Cleaning: Remove dead or yellowing leaves to encourage new growth. Wipe leaves occasionally to remove dust and help the plant breathe.


By following these simple care guidelines, your plants will flourish and continue to brighten your home for years.


Which Plant Purifies Air the Best?


One of the biggest benefits of having plants indoors is their ability to purify the air. Some plants are especially effective at removing toxins and improving air quality:


  • Spider Plant: Known for filtering out formaldehyde and carbon monoxide.

  • Snake Plant: Converts CO2 into oxygen at night, making it ideal for bedrooms.

  • Peace Lily: Removes mold spores and airborne toxins.

  • Boston Fern (Nephrolepis exaltata): Excellent at humidifying and filtering pollutants.

  • Areca Palm (Dypsis lutescens): Acts as a natural humidifier and air purifier.


Among these, the Snake Plant stands out for its resilience and ability to produce oxygen even in low light. It’s a great choice if you want a plant that not only looks good but also contributes to a healthier indoor environment.

Creative Ways to Display Your Indoor Plants


Once you have selected your plants, think about how to showcase them in your home. Here are some ideas to make your greenery a focal point:


  • Hanging Planters: Use macramé hangers or wall-mounted pots to save floor space and add visual interest.

  • Plant Shelves: Arrange plants of different heights and textures on floating shelves or bookcases.

  • Terrariums: Create mini ecosystems with succulents or air plants inside glass containers.

  • Window Sills: Place sun-loving plants on window ledges to maximize natural light.

  • Plant Corners: Dedicate a cozy corner to a mix of plants, a small chair, and a rug for a relaxing nook.


Mixing different types of plants and containers can add depth and personality to your decor. Remember to rotate plants occasionally to ensure even growth.


Tips for Choosing the Right Indoor Plants for Your Lifestyle


Before buying plants, consider your daily routine and environment to pick the best match:


  • Low Maintenance: If you travel often or forget to water, choose drought-tolerant plants like ZZ plants or snake plants.

  • Pet-Friendly: Some plants are toxic to pets. Opt for safe options like spider plants or Boston ferns if you have cats or dogs.

  • Space Constraints: For small apartments, select compact plants or vertical gardens.

  • Light Availability: Assess the natural light in your home and choose plants accordingly.

  • Allergies: Some flowering plants may trigger allergies. Non-flowering plants are safer for sensitive individuals.


By aligning your plant choices with your lifestyle, you’ll enjoy a thriving indoor garden that fits seamlessly into your home.
